Commercial roof repair services involve inspecting, maintaining, and fixing issues that can arise on the roofs of business properties, warehouses, retail stores, and other commercial buildings. These services typically address problems such as leaks, damaged or missing shingles, punctures, and general wear and tear caused by weather exposure or aging materials. Skilled contractors assess the condition of the roof, identify areas needing repair, and perform necessary work to restore the roof’s integrity, helping to prevent further damage and costly repairs down the line.
Many common problems that lead property owners to seek commercial roof repair include persistent leaks, ponding water, blistering, or cracking of roofing materials. These issues can compromise the building’s interior, damage inventory, or disrupt daily operations. Repair services often involve patching leaks, replacing damaged sections, sealing cracks, and reinforcing vulnerable areas. Addressing these issues promptly can extend the life of the roof and protect the building’s structure, ensuring it remains safe and functional for occupants and assets.
Commercial properties that frequently utilize roof repair services include office buildings, retail centers, industrial facilities, and multi-unit complexes. These structures often have flat or low-slope roofs that are more susceptible to specific types of damage and require regular inspections and maintenance. The overview below groups typical Commercial Roof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Portage,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or roof repairs, such as patching leaks or replacing damaged shingles, generally range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ed.
Moderate Repairs - More extensive repairs like replacing sections of membrane or fixing multiple leaks usually cost between $600 and $2,500. Larger projects or those involving specialty materials can push costs higher but remain less common.
Full Roof Replacement - Replacing an entire commercial roof often costs from $5,000 to $15,000, with larger or more complex roofs reaching $20,000 or more. Most projects in this category tend to fall in the middle of this range, depending on size and materials.
Large-Scale or Complex Projects - Very large or intricate roof repairs, such as installing new systems or dealing with structural issues, can exceed $20,000. These are less frequent but are handled by local contractors for high-end or specialized need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of commercial roofs can local contractors repair? Local contractors in Portage, WI, can handle repairs on various commercial roof types, including flat, metal, TPO, EPDM, and built-up roofs, ensuring proper maintenance and restoration.
How do contractors assess the condition of a commercial roof? Service providers typically perform a thorough inspection, checking for leaks, membrane damage, flashing issues, and structural concerns to determine the best repair approach.
What are common signs that a commercial roof needs repair? Signs include visible water stains, ponding water, damaged flashing, blistering or cracking membrane, and increased energy costs indicating insulation issues.
Are there specific considerations for repairing roofs in Portage, WI? Local contractors consider climate factors such as snow load, freeze-thaw cycles, and temperature fluctuations when planning repairs to ensure durability and performance.
